Hi there,
Anyone knows how to use a scope with a table alias condition like:
SELECT *
FROM table_name
AS alias_name, alias_name2
Where alias_name.field = alias_name2.field
Or if anyone has other suggestion…
Thank you

Hi there Chris, i already found a solution, but thanks anyway. I need
to check from 2 table entries where they have a field in common.
Here’s the snippet:
User.from("Users as u1, Users as u2).where(“u2.LastName=u1.LastName AND u1.id !=
u2.id”)
